Introduction of Epoxy Shot Molding





Epoxy injection molding is a highly reliable production procedure that integrates the strength of epoxy resins with the precision of shot molding. You'll locate that this strategy permits the development of elaborate layouts and complex shapes, making it excellent for numerous applications. By infusing heated epoxy right into a mold, you achieve quickly treating times and outstanding dimensional accuracy.This method not just decreases waste yet also boosts production rate, providing you the ability to fulfill limited due dates. You can expect regular high quality throughout batches, as each molded component maintains uniform homes. Additionally, the versatility of epoxy materials means you can customize the product properties to fit specific demands, such as thermal resistance or chemical stability. On the whole, epoxy injection molding simplifies your production procedure while delivering high-quality elements that can withstand demanding settings.

Applications Throughout Various Industries



Epoxy injection molding locates applications in a variety of sectors, showcasing its versatility and efficiency. In the vehicle field, you'll see it used for creating long lasting parts like dashboards and body parts that endure extreme problems. In the electronics industry, it's optimal for developing detailed housings and circuit boards that need high accuracy and reliability.If you remain in the aerospace area, epoxy shot molding aids you make light-weight and solid components, enhancing fuel effectiveness. The clinical market benefits, as well, with personalized mold and mildews for tools that require high standards of hygiene and safety.In construction, you'll find epoxy molding used for fixtures and fittings, offering both toughness and visual charm. With its capability to adjust to different demands, epoxy shot molding confirms very useful throughout these varied markets, making your manufacturing procedures smoother and much more efficient.
